    This is because you send a signal back to the KPA SPDIF in that is also sent out by the KPA. To do this right you need to work with separate output buses in your DAW. You need to output buses. One for monitoring that uses the analog out and one for reamping that uses the SPDIF out. Send only the dry guitar track to the SPDIF output bus. Record the the KPA SPDIF input on a new track but dont route that to the SPDIF bus.

  • Since i also have a RME (but a HDSP) this shouldnt be a big problem. Your setup of tracks seems to be ok. However i suspect the routing of the RME to be a little messed up. With all that options this happens quickly. Check the input and output signal levels in the RME mixer and use the Matrix in the Mixer of the RME to route your signals to your liking. Before you change anything it might a good idea to store your routing setup to a preset number. If you mess up your routing you can easily restore your settings this way.


    First, start the playback of your DAW without the reamping track. The ouput signals should only be active on the analog outs that you use for monitoring but not the SPDIF out. Then play your guitar through your KPA via SPDIF. Make sure that the incoming signal is not sent to the SPDIF out again.


    Next, activate the KPA SPDIF input, activate the reamping track on the DAW and play it solo. Now you should hear the correct guitar sound with the selected rig. If not, check the track ins and out on your sequenzer as well as the RME matrix. If this works, check if the signal can be recorded on new track using the SPDIF input. IF this also works turn off the solo function for the track. Now should be able to hear your playback while reamping still works as before. If not, check your settings again.
